Transaction 81ef397065c09039e64b02593cca371d6c799c4635e214c67d99d2670798b420

3 Input
2 Outputs
  • 81ef397065c09039e64b02593cca371d6c799c4635e214c67d99d2670798b420:0
  • value  10022731
    address  17R2roVejYfeSxkJtGdriEu36kxx64fD3L
  • 81ef397065c09039e64b02593cca371d6c799c4635e214c67d99d2670798b420:1
  • value  10180756
    address  33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r